Output 73f89376ed7449f541475dbb0010e96f01e1b1c31668c50a2e0e63500b0259a9:0

value
549315
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a6419b6615cb5610be7e81c6ce1f73157cc37097 OP_EQUAL
address
3Gr6gqtWmvR3L7nYunjS6FpgFgUrKQvEys
transaction
73f89376ed7449f541475dbb0010e96f01e1b1c31668c50a2e0e63500b0259a9
spent
true